❶ 数据库关系图有什么用
数据关系图的作用:
用图形表示主从关系,并可以直接设置外键。
对于任何数据库,都可以创建任意多个数据库关系图;每个数据库表都可以出现在任意数量的关系图中。
这样,便可以创建不同的关系图使数据库的不同部分可视化,或强调设计的不同方面。
例如:可以创建一个大型关系图来显示所有表和列,并且可以创建一个较小的关系图来显示所有表但不显示列。
适合数据库程序员很快的掌握数据库表之间的关系。
❷ 怎样导出数据库关系图
用workbench导出mysql数据库关系图方法如下:
1. 打开mysql workbench,选择首页中间"Data Modeling"下方的第二栏"Create EER Model From
Existing Database";
2. 在"Stored Connection"里选择"Manage Stored
Connections...";
3. 在Manage DB
Connections里选择“New”新建连接,并在左侧输入框里填好想连接的数据库信息;
4. 测试数据库连接,连接成功后返回到2的界面,在"Stored
Connection"里选择刚才新建好的连接;
5. 依次单击2次"next",在"select schemata to reverse
engineer"选择要到处的数据库名称,继续单击"next";
6.
导出的数据库关系图里所有表格是重合在一起的,需要手动将表格拖动到相应的位置。
❸ 数据库关系图怎么连线
数据库关系图连线:表与表之间是通过主外键链接的可以通过‘数据库关系图’进行链接将要连接的表选中,然后用鼠标拖动列例如定义表Student、Course和SC之间的关系图。
展开数据库“学生管理”节点,在“数据库关系图”上击右键,选择“新建数据库关系图”命令,弹出新建数据库关系图向导。
选择要添加到关系图中的表Student、Course和SC,这三个表将出现在新关系图窗口中。每个表显示包含的属性和定义的主键,拖动标题栏可以改变它们在窗口中的位置。
标准SQL语句:
虽然关系型数据库有很多,但是大多数都遵循SQL(结构化查询语言,Structured Query Language)标准。 常见的操作有查询,新增,更新,删除,求和,排序等。
查询语句:SELECT param FROM table WHERE condition 该语句可以理解为从 table 中查询出满足 condition 条件的字段 param。
新增语句:INSERT INTO table (param1,param2,param3) VALUES (value1,value2,value3) 该语句可以理解为向table中的param1,param2,param3字段中分别插入value1,value2,value3。
❹ 数据库关系图是用什么工具画的
在数据库里面就有可以画E-R图的工具
❺ SQL 数据库关系图
在新建数据库或附加数据库后,想添加关系表,结果出现下面的错误:
此数据库没有有效所有者,因此无法安装数据库关系图支持对象。若要继续,请首先使用“数据库属性”对话框的“文件”页或ALTER
AUTHORIZATION语句将数据库所有者设置为有效登录名,然后再添加数据库关系图支持对象。
按照第一种方式更改怎么也不行,并且文件的所有者也是sa。网友给出了一种方法,运行以下命令:
ALTER AUTHORIZATION ON
database::mydbname TO sa
把mydbname修改为实际的数据库名称,就可以把所有者设置为sa了。
还有另外一种解决方法:
1、设置兼容级别为90(2005为90)(2000为80)
USE [master]
GO
EXEC dbo.sp_dbcmptlevel @dbname='数据库名', @new_cmptlevel=90
GO
或是选择你还原的数据库,点右键,选属性->选项->兼容级别,选择sqlserver2005(90) 然后确定。
这时,你在该数据库下展开“数据库关系图”节点时会有个提示,"此数据库缺少一个或多个使用数据库关系图所需的支持对象,
是否创建",选择“是”即可。
2、通过以上的方法操作,如果问题依然存在的话,按下列方法继续
选择你的数据库,然后选择"安全性"->"用户",选择dbo,打开属性页,如登录名为空的话,新建查询,然后
use [你的数据库名]
EXEC sp_changedbowner 'sa'
执行成功后,你再选择"数据库关系图"节点,时提示
“此数据库缺少一个或多个使用数据库关系图所需的支持对象,是否创建",
选择“是”即可。
❻ 数据库关系怎么画出来
方法如下:
1、打开Microsoft Office Visio 2007,左侧的模板类别中选择“软件和数据库”,双击右侧的“数据库模型图”;
❼ 数据库表关系图
这是PDM图,有主键和外键,可以用PowerDesigner画出来
❽ 数据库关系图
对于任何数据库,都可以创建任意多个数据库关系图;每个数据库表都可以出现在任意数量的关系图中。这样,便可以创建不同的关系图使数据库的不同部分可视化,或强调设计的不同方面。例如,可以创建一个大型关系图来显示所有表和列,并且可以创建一个较小的关系图来显示所有表但不显示列。
所创建的每个数据库关系图都存储在相关联的数据库中。
❾ 数据库关系图和SCHEMA图的区别
relation schema就是数据库中的表结构,也交模式,包括表名,表中的字段等信息
relation instance就是表中的记录,包括字段值等。
❿ 怎么查看数据库的关系图
可以在SQL Server Management Studio里新建一个数据库关系图,将要查看的表添加到关系图里,主外键关系就能很清晰的显示出来了。数据库关系图在每个数据库的“数据库关系图”节点创建。